How far is Harstad - Narvik Airport from central Lødingen?
The trip from Harstad - Narvik Airport (EVE) to downtown Lødingen is reasonably long. You'll have to travel 31 kms before you can check in to your city hotel.
What airport is best to fly into Lødingen?
Lødingen is a major transportation hub. Every day, numerous travellers pass through Harstad - Narvik Airport (EVE) (31 kms from downtown) and Skagen Airport (SKN) (40 kms from downtown). Helle Airport (SVJ) (56 kms from downtown) also sees a decent amount of air traffic.
How many airlines fly to Lødingen?
There are 8 airlines that service Lødingen from 7 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Lødingen?
Flights to Lødingen are typically operated by Wideroe. The greatest number of flights jet off from Bodo, with Wideroe servicing this route the most often.
How many nonstop flights are there to Lødingen?
Planning an unforgettable Lødingen getaway is easy when there are 149 direct flights every week to get you there.
Where are the most popular flights to Lødingen departing from?
The most popular flights to Lødingen set off from Bodo, Oslo and Tromsø airports.
How long is the flight to Lødingen Airport?
If you're heading to Lødingen from Bodo, you'll have a flight duration of 35 minutes. Those taking off from Oslo can expect to be midair for 1 hour and 43 minutes. From Tromsø it's around 45 minutes away.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Lødingen?
The answer is — be prepared. We've rounded up some tips and tricks for a stress-free trip through security. Look out Lødingen, here you come:
Be sure to keep your ID and travel documents at hand. They'll be the first things you'll be asked to present to airport security.
After that, both you and your carry-on bag must be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that might set the alarms off. Items such as your belt, coat and headphones need to go through the machine.
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also have to go on a tray to be scanned. Don't worry, you'll be back online before you know it.
Any liquids or gels,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to take on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
Lightweight sneakers are a sensible foot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when passing through security. Big bo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
Airlines won't allow any sharp or pointed objects in your hand lu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, pack them in your checked baggage.
